- Contextual Menus Manager
- Readme for final version 1.0
-
- ----------
- Quick Start:
- ----------
- 1. Open the app, it doesn't have to be in the control panels folder, or anywhere special.
- 2. A list of the CM plugs you have installed (if any) will pop up. *note* if you have none,
- an alert will come up telling you to get some! ;)
- 3. Disable and enable as you wish.
- 4. If you want to save the current setup as a set, click the save set button, and type in a name.
- 5. Restart your computer, and presto!
